Article Title: Coordinate Regulation of Estrogen-Mediated Fibronectin Matrix Assembly and Epidermal Growth Factor Receptor Transactivation by the G Protein-Coupled Receptor, GPR30
doi: 10.1210/me.2008-0262
Figure Lengend Snippet: Restoration of integrin β1 expression in integrin β1-null mouse epithelial cells is necessary for GPR30-induced erbB1 tyrosyl phosphorylation and FN fibril formation. Mouse GE11 (integrin β1 knockout) epithelial cells or GE11 cells stably transfected with integrin β1 subunit protein (GE11β1) were assessed for their capacity to promote estrogen-mediated (A) erbB1 tyrosyl phosphorylation or (B) FN matrix assembly. Cells were made quiescent and then left untreated (Un) or stimulated with 17β-E2 (1 nm), ICI 182,780 (1 μm), or EGF (10 ng/ml). FN matrix assembly (18 h) and EGFR transactivation (15 min) were measured as described in Fig. 33.. C, GE11β1 cells were stably transfected with HA-GPR30Δ154 Hygro (B, D, F, and H) or vector, pcDNA3.1(+) Hygro (A, C, E, and G) and then treated with 17α-E2, 17β-E2, ICI 182,780, or ATII for 18 h in the presence of hFN (2 μg/ml). Fibril formation was assessed as in Fig. 22.. Insets depict expanded views of fibrillogenesis. Bar, 10 μm.
